Toque Apricot. Real fruit on excellent tobacco. IMHO the best of the bunch and one I dip into frequently. Roderick is the Grand Poobah of fruit snuff; natural, no “candy” crap or artificial scent/flavor. Just damn good snuff. He’s also one of the few, if not the only, snuff maker that figured out how to deliver mentholated fruit snuff. Wonderful snuffs. For the record, I hate menthol snuff, but I can hoover up a gram or ten of Toque menthol fruit in a heartbeat. In the same vicinity are his other snuffs with fruit as the feature, but never overpowering the excellent tobacco base, St. Clement, Toast and Marmalade and Lime Toast are exemplary and regulars on my desktop. His other fruit offerings show up in my spoon on a regular basis; Blueberry, Raspberry, Apricot and Peach have taken up rent free residence in my nose. The cherry is also good, but tends to fade fast, at least for me. Poschl Gawith Apricot is a menthol thermonuclear warhead with multiple re-entry vehicles and some apricot somewhere in there, damned if I can find it after decades of searching. It, and the Cola, are part of their “Gawith” offering, good snuff, but just don’t launch my launch. The menthol, you understand. SG and WoS have some fruits that are tolerable but not accurate. I think GH gave up the effort when George Washington was hacking down errant fruit trees. For me, Fruit=Toque. Period. As always, that is my humble opinion and your mileage may vary.

I have to give a plus to Gawith Apricot. Yes menthol but for me just enough apricot.
Paul Gotard Apricot is a pretty good approximation of the fruit. The grind is a bit course and the base tobacco has a nice flavor too. In all this is a underrated brand and they actually use a tap box which works very well with their snuffs.
